1. Collaborative Innovation Centre on Forecast and Evaluation of Meteorological Disasters, Key Laboratory of Meteorological Disaster, Ministry of Education (KLME), International Joint Laboratory on Climate and Environment Change (ILCEC), Key Laboratory for Aerosol-Cloud-Precipitation of China Meteorological Administration, School of Atmospheric Physics; Nanjing University of Information Science and Technology; Nanjing Jiangsu China
2. Department of Physical Sciences; Meru University of Science and Technology; Meru Kenya
3. Chinese Academy of Meteorological Sciences; State Key Laboratory of Severe Weather; Beijing China